Program areas at Colgate University

To provide a world-class and demanding undergraduate educational experience for a talented and diverse group of approximately 3,000 students. The purpose is to develop wise, thoughtful, critical thinkers and perceptive leaders by encouraging young men and women to fulfill their potential through residence in a community that values all forms of intellectual rigor and respects the complexity of human understanding.
